What do Monster Spawners do specifically. I play primarily on Peaceful mode and I've found a couple of these while digging through caverns. I'd say the name is obvious, they spawn monsters, but special types? Will there be no monsters period if I find and destroy them all? Etc...
What do Monster....spawners do? Inside the cage is a specific monster that you'll usually find in the world. They spawn them continuously, whereas typical mobs spawn randomly. Destroying them just stops the mobs spawning at a high rate from them , you'll still find mobs in areas where they can normally spawn.
If you play on Easy/Normal/Hard, they spawn monsters at at an accelerated rate in a small radius around them. Monsters will continue to appear in other areas though as normal/
Never destroy a spawner! No matter the type, you can always set up a decent XP farm for you enchanting needs! Each spawner spawns a different type of mob, natural spawners are zombie, skeleton, cave spider, blaze, spider and I think that's it. There are others that can be MC edited in to the game but they are the only ones you'll encounter in vanilla minecraft. If you are within 16 blocks the spawner activates, releasing a number of a specific type of mob every fifteen seconds or so. If you are on peaceful, the spawners don't spawn anything.

This patch fixes portals killing you and animals pushing you into walls. It does not contain new features, like the armored zombies or zombie villagers, they are for 1.4.
I've updated the Dakka Minecraft server to the 1.3.2 pre-release, but you can still connect using 1.3.1.
The official 1.3.2 release is on Thursday.
I've unblocked the portals that used to kill you in 1.3.1 because they no longer do so. However, if you go through these portals while still using the 1.3.1 client, the chunks don't load, but you no longer die (you just levitate in the chunk error). When this happens, it's best if you log off and on and then the chunks will load.
If you update to the 1.3.2 pre-release (optional - your choice) or when 1.3.2 is officially released, you no longer have any problems with the portals at all.
